Act as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) with regards to processing of Individual Case Safety Reports (ICSRs)
Responsibilities:
- Ensure all safety reports are processed in the safety database and reported per ICH-GCP, Health Authority regulations, company SOPs, Work Instructions, and business partner agreements
- Assist in oversight of the PV vendor processing ICSRs
- Triage incoming AE reports to identify special interest cases and those requiring expedited reporting
- Perform quality checks of processed ICSRs and provide feedback to the PV vendor
- Perform quality review of vendor information and feedback to improve source documentation quality/completeness
- Identify non-compliance or late ICSRs and escalate to management
- Ensure integrity of safety database outputs for aggregate reports and Health Authority requests
- Liaise cross-functionally to implement PV processes
- Provide input into departmental SOPs/Work Instructions and ensure regulatory compliance
- Provide input into training documents and train vendors on AE identification/reporting processes
- Identify process improvement opportunities; participate in optimization initiatives
- Support Case Transmission Verification (CTV) and SAE Reconciliation activities
